Amid a surge in children suffering from respiratory illness leading to wait times of up to 18 hours at the Alberta Children's Hospital (ACH) in Calgary, the province will install a heated trailer next to the ED ACH. The trailer will be used only when the ED sees surges in patient volume and will be monitored in the same way as the ED waiting area. AHS calls the additional space a comfort measure to deal with crowding and weather conditions but notes it won't be a primary treatment are. AHS also instituted a fast-track area at children's hospitals to expedite treatment for less severe cases and is pulling staff from other departments to ease congestion in EDs. It reached out to health unions about requiring overtime and redeploying staff to the children's hospital.
